Removal

1.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
2. Remove the intake manifold.
3. Remove the exhaust manifold.
4. Remove the rocker arm cover.





5. Remove the electronic ignition module.
6. Disconnect the spark plug wires.
7. Remove the generator bracket and the generator. Refer to Starting and Charging.
8. Remove the A/C compressor bracket bolt.
9. Remove the power steering pump. Refer to Steering and Suspension.
10. Remove the drive belt tensioner
11. Remove the fuel pipe heat shield.
12. Remove the rocker arm assemblies and the pushrods.





13. Remove the cylinder head bolts. Discard the bolts.
14. Remove the cylinder head.





15. Remove the cylinder head gasket.
16. Clean all of the gasket mating surfaces.
17. Inspect the cylinder head.
